Posted:4 days ago|
Platform:
On-site
Full Time
About Us
Adfinity Global Solutions is a technology driven company focused on delivering effective digital display solutions. We design and deploy outdoor, indoor and transparent displays that help brands reach people with clarity and purpose.
We are now expanding into the entertainment space, guided by the same principles that define our work. Every solution we build is meant to serve real needs, create real engagement and reflect the trust our clients place in us.
As we grow, we are looking for individuals who share this mindset and are ready to contribute meaningfully to what we are building. Visit www.adfinityglobal.com for more details.
Role Overview
We are looking for someone who knows Python and Django Rest Framework well and can help us build backend systems that are solid and ready to scale. You will be part of the team that designs and
maintains the APIs and services that keep the app running smoothly. The work involves writing clean code, thinking through how things connect, and making sure everything works well behind the scenes. You will be working closely with the frontend, product and design teams to keep things clear, fast and user friendly.
Key Responsibilities
· Design, build, and maintain scalable RESTful APIs using Django Rest Framework (DRF).
· Translate product requirements into functional, well-structured backend services.
· Integrate 3rd-party APIs and services including payment gateways, notification tools, analytics, and media platforms.
· Deploy, monitor, and optimize applications using AWS services – EC2, RDS, and S3.
· Manage version control and collaboration via Git and GitHub workflows.
· Collaborate with frontend and mobile teams to ensure API efficiency and alignment.
· Write clean, reusable, and well-documented code following modern backend standards.
· Implement JWT authentication, caching systems like Redis, and asynchronous tasks where needed.
· Contribute to CI/CD practices and help maintain Poetry-based Python environments.
· Optionally assist in managing Firebase services like authentication and FCM integration.
Required Skills and Experience
· Advanced knowledge of Python programming with a strong grasp of object-oriented and functional patterns.
· Advanced proficiency with Django Rest Framework (DRF) and Django ORM.
· Intermediate experience with AWS services:
· EC2 (for deployments and scaling)
· RDS (PostgreSQL/MySQL management)
· S3 (for media storage and handling)
· Solid understanding of Git, GitHub, and API testing tools like Postman.
· Familiarity with Redis caching, JWT tokens, Poetry dependency manager, and Firebase services (auth, notifications).
· Experience with integrating external APIs/services (e.g., payment, SMS, email, third-party data sources).
· Good debugging, performance tuning, and profiling skills.
· Clear understanding of REST architecture and security best practices.
Bonus Points For
· Prior experience working on large-scale platforms, especially social media or entertainment related products.
· Exposure to microservices, Docker, or DevOps tools is a plus.
· Passion for fan culture, media tech, or content platforms.
What We Offer
· An opportunity to be part of a growing platform in the entertainment space.
· A focused team where your work is seen and matters.
· Clear ownership over features that reach real users every day.
· The space to learn, try things and grow through hands-on work.
Experience: 3+ years
Salary: Based on candidate's experience and current CTC
To Apply
Send your resume, GitHub/portfolio links, and a short note about a backend feature you’re proud of to
haritha@adfinityglobal.com
Subject: Backend Engineer – Python Application.
Job Types: Full-time, Permanent
Benefits:
Work Location: In person
Speak with the employer
+91 9036936936
Adfinity Global Solutions P Ltd
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Practice Python coding challenges to boost your skills
Start Practicing Python NowSalary: Not disclosed
Bengaluru, Karnataka, India
Salary: Not disclosed
Mumbai Metropolitan Region
Experience: Not specified
Salary: Not disclosed
Hyderabad, Telangana, India
Experience: Not specified
Salary: Not disclosed
Gurugram
3.0 - 7.0 Lacs P.A.
Salary: Not disclosed
Remote, , India
14.0 - 15.0 Lacs P.A.
Salary: Not disclosed
Bengaluru, Karnataka, India
Salary: Not disclosed
Mumbai Metropolitan Region
Experience: Not specified
Salary: Not disclosed